What Does Rated Power Mean for Solar Panels?
In simple terms, rated power refers to how much electricity a solar panel can generate in optimal conditions. In other words, the solar panel would generate power at the levels the rating suggests in direct sunlight, at the perfect temperature, and positioned at an optimal angle. Everything you need to know about photovoltaic systems
Solar panel efficiency varies depending on the type of solar panel used but typically, you can expect somewhere between 17 - 20% efficiency for most solar panels. There have been PV panels developed that achieve far higher efficiencies than this, but these are currently not commercially viable.

Solar Panel Wattage and Output Explained – As One
Solar panel wattage is the amount of electrical power produced by a solar panel. It is measured in watts (W). The wattage of a solar panel is determined by the voltage, amperage, and the number of cells of the panel. A common solar panel''s power rating ranges between 40 and 480 watts. How Much Power Does a Solar Panel Produce? Solar Panel
To estimate the power output of a solar panel system, multiply the wattage rating of a single panel by the total number of panels installed. For example, if you have a setup with 20 solar panels, each rated at 300 watts, the total power output would be 6,000 watts, which is equivalent to 6 kilowatts (kW).

Solar Photovoltaic Technology Basics | Department of Energy
What is photovoltaic (PV) technology and how does it work? PV materials and devices convert sunlight into electrical energy. A single PV device is known as a cell. An individual PV cell is usually small, typically producing about 1 or 2 watts of power.

What is the output of a solar panel?
The output of solar panels is electrical energy in the form of direct current (DC) that is produced by your PV modules. Solar panel output is often expressed in watts (W) or kilowatts (kW), and the price you pay for your solar system is typically determined by its power output.
What does wattage mean on a solar panel?
Solar panel output is often expressed in watts (W) or kilowatts (kW), and the price you pay for your solar system is typically determined by its power output. The wattage of a solar panel represents its theoretical power generation capacity under ideal conditions, including abundant sunlight and optimal temperatures.
How do solar panels work?
PV cells are made of materials that produce excited electrons when exposed to light. The electrons flow through a circuit and produce direct current (DC) electricity, which can be used to power various devices or be stored in batteries. Solar panels are also known as solar cell panels, solar electric panels, or PV modules.
How much energy does a solar panel produce?
Today, most silicon-based solar cells can convert approximately 18 to 22 percent of the sunlight they receive into usable solar energy. This advancement has led to solar panels exceeding 400 watts in power output. In simple terms, higher efficiency equals more energy production.
What does volt mean on a solar panel?
Open Circuit Voltage (Voc) Open Circuit Voltage (Voc) refers to the voltage output of a solar panel when there is no load connected. By measuring the voltage across the plus and minus leads with a voltmeter, you can determine Voc. This is an important value as it represents the maximum voltage the panel can produce under standard test conditions.
What is a PV panel?
PV cells are electrically connected in a packaged, weather-tight PV panel (sometimes called a module). PV panels vary in size and in the amount of electricity they can produce. Electricity-generating capacity for PV panels increases with the number of cells in the panel or in the surface area of the panel.
